In a typical virtualized cloud system, network-attached storage (NAS) is the common technology for storing the disk image files of virtual machine (VM). Although the client/server model on NAS is more reliable and manageable, a concurrent accessing behavior from multiple VMs on the shared NAS server may exhaust the underlying network bandwidth, thus hurting the disk I/O performance of VMs. In this...

Depth-map merging is one typical technique category for multi-view stereo (MVS) reconstruction. To guarantee accuracy, existing algorithms usually require either sub-pixel level stereo matching precision or continuous depth-map estimation. The merging of inaccurate depth-maps remains a challenging problem. This paper introduces a bundle optimization method for robust and accurate depth-map merging...
